Memoirs offer the advantage of providing personal insights and intimate perspectives on life experiences, allowing readers to connect emotionally with the author's journey. They can illuminate specific historical or cultural contexts through individual stories, fostering empathy and understanding. However, their limitations include potential bias, as memoirists may selectively recall events or interpret them through a subjective lens, which can skew the narrative. Additionally, memoirs may lack the comprehensive scope of broader historical accounts, focusing instead on personal anecdotes that may not represent wider truths.
